Carrion is a reverse horror RPG where you play the role of an amorphous creature of unknown origins that stalks and consumes those that imprisoned you. Your objective is to spread fear and panic throughout the facility as you grow and evolve while tearing down the prison and acquiring more and more devastating abilities on your path to retribution. How to Defeat Enemies

Early in Carrion you will mostly encounter scared scientists and engineers who are defenceless against you and you will have no problem killing them. Eventually you will face soldiers who will carry weapons and have defenses against your tentacles which will make them more difficult to kill. Soldiers with flamethrowers can potentially take you down in seconds if you do not find water and you will not be able to grab soldiers that have electric shields head-on. The humans that are protected by mini-gun wielding mech suits and the drones you face will require stealthy tactics to beat. The key to being succesful is learning how to use the different abilities of the parasite and use them to pick off enemies one at at time.

Backtrack with New Abilities

If you are struggling to progress you may need to backtrack as there are places that you explored early in the game which when you return to later with the new abilites you have unlocked you will be able to access aspects that were unavailable to you before. Listed below are most of the abilities along with where you can find them.

Echolocation
The parasite has this at the start of the game.

Arachnoptysis DNA
Found at the military junkyard.

Photokinesis DNA
Found at the Botanical Garden.

Xiphorrhea DNA
Found in the Uranium Mines.

Acanthosis DNA
Found at the Leviathan Reef Base Bridge.

Harpagorrhea DNA
Found at the Nuclear Power Plant.

Keratosis DNA
Found at the Armored Warfare facility.

Hydrophilia DNA
Found at the Leviathan Reef Base.

Parasitism
Found at the Relith Science HQ.

How to Unlock New Abilities

As you stalk the carverns of the facility in search of humans to feast on you will occassionally come across bio-hazard containers that unlock special ablities for the parasite. In order to activate a new ability you simbly have to grab the container with your tentacles and rapidly shake it back and forth. Each ability adds mass to the parasite and changes it's active ability. Collecting these abilities is important as you will need them to progress in the game.

How to Save your Game

Whenever you see a cluster of little blue cracks on the wall as you stalk the facility looking for humans to kill make sure you make your way over to them and activate them so you leave a portion of your biomass there. Once you have managed to activate enough of these, the seal to the next area will be broken and you will be able to crawl through.

These broken seals will also serve as save points which enable you to retain the progress of the game anytime you go up to one. The next time you die, or continue from the main menu it will be at this save point that you will reappear. Although the game only uses one save slot you can always manually choose to save your last checkpoint from an earlier checkpoint in a different slot at the main menu.

In-Game Map

One of the first things you will discover when you begin playing Carrion is that there is no in-game map and the formless biological horror that you play doesn't have a great sense of direction, this means you can easily get lost in the game's many caverns. Size Matters

As the red mass of tentacles and teeth that is held captive in the huge research facility owned by a company called Relith Science your objective when you break out of your containment jar is to eat as many human body parts as possible in order to gain biomass which will directly impact which abilities you can use.

As the parasite you will also be able to deposit biomass into red pools around the levels which you can then use as a guide to navigate around the game. How you increase and decrease your size as you hunt for humans is the dilema you are faced with, do you have more health and destructive attacks or be able to move faster and use more defensive abilities, the choice is yours.

What does Parasitism do?
The parasite extends a mass of flailing tentacles which inhabit a human's body, and after a few seconds allows you to control them.
What is Pyrophilia?
This is a bonus skill that increases your resistance to fire and increases the time needed to catch on fire.
How does the monster pass through grated walls?
Hydrophilia turns the parasite into a swarm of worms while underwater, allowing it to pass through grated walls.
What is Acanthosis?
The parasite utilizes assimilated keratin to construct hazardous spikes around its body that automatically activate and extend whenever a human gets too close.
How many levels are in the game?
There is a total of 11 levels, 2 sub-levels(Leviathan Reef Base – Bridge and Hazardous Waste Landfill) and 1 Hub world (Frontier) in the game.
